CHEVROLET AVEO 2007 1.G Owners Manual Certi�cation Label
A vehicle specific Certification label is attached to
the center pillar (B-pillar), below the driver’s
door latch. This label tells you the gross weight
capacity of your vehicle

CHEVROLET AVEO 2007 1.G Owners Manual {CAUTION:
Do not load your vehicle any heavier than
the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R),
or either the maximum front or rear Gross
Axle Weight Rating (GAWR). If you do,

CHEVROLET AVEO 2007 1.G Owners Manual Dolly Towing
Notice:Towing your vehicle from the rear
with the front wheels on the ground could
cause transaxle damage. Do not tow the
vehicle from the rear with the front wheels on
the road.
